Know the time limit: Many stores have a time limit for returns. Typically, this is between 30 to 90 days from the date of purchase. If you wait too long to return an item, you may be stuck with it. Be sure to check the store’s policy before making a purchase, especially if you’re buying a gift.

 

Keep the tags and packaging: Many stores require that you keep the tags and original packaging for a return. This is especially true for clothing, shoes, and accessories. It’s important to keep these items in good condition until you’re sure you want to keep the item.

 

Understand the condition of the item: Some stores will only accept returns if the item is in its original condition. This means that the item should be unworn, unaltered, and undamaged. If you’re not sure if an item is returnable, ask a sales associate before making the purchase.

 

Check for restocking fees: Some stores charge restocking fees for returned items. This fee is typically a percentage of the item’s price, and it’s meant to cover the cost of processing the return. Be sure to check the store’s policy to avoid surprises.

Know the refund method: Stores may issue refunds in different ways. Some may issue a cash refund, while others may only offer store credit or an exchange. It’s important to understand how the store handles refunds before making a purchase.

 

Keep your receipts: It’s important to keep your receipts until you’re sure you want to keep the item. If you do need to make a return, you’ll need the receipt to prove that you made the purchase.

 

Online purchases: Online purchases can be a bit trickier to return. Be sure to read the store’s policy before making a purchase. Many online retailers offer free returns, but some may require that you pay for return shipping.

 

Final sale items: Some items may be marked as final sale, which means that they cannot be returned. This is often the case for clearance items, as well as items that are being discontinued. Be sure to check the label before making a purchase.

Used items: When purchasing used items, such as vintage clothing or secondhand furniture, it’s important to understand the seller’s return policy. Some sellers may not accept returns at all, while others may only accept returns in certain circumstances, such as if the item was damaged during shipping.

 

Proof of purchase: It’s important to keep your proof of purchase, such as a receipt or order confirmation, in case you need to return or exchange an item. Some stores may require proof of purchase in order to process a return or exchange.

 

Electronics and appliances: Electronics and appliances often come with a manufacturer’s warranty. This means that if the item is defective, you’ll need to contact the manufacturer for a repair or replacement. However, some stores may offer a return or exchange policy for electronics and appliances, so be sure to check the store’s policy before making a purchase.

 

 

Gift receipts: If you’re buying a gift for someone else, be sure to ask for a gift receipt. This will allow the recipient to return or exchange the item if they need to, without seeing the price of the item.

Membership stores: Many membership stores have different return policies than regular retailers. For example, Costco offers a generous return policy on most items, but they may not accept returns on certain electronics or appliances. Be sure to check the store’s policy before making a purchase.

 

Personalized items: Personalized items are often not eligible for return or exchange. This includes items that have been engraved, monogrammed, or customized in any way. Be sure to double-check the policy before making a purchase, especially if you’re ordering online.

 

Beauty products: Many stores will not accept returns on beauty products that have been opened or used. This is for health and safety reasons, as well as to prevent fraud. Be sure to check the store’s policy before making a purchase, and don’t be afraid to ask for samples before buying.

 

Sales and promotions: Some stores may have different return policies for items that were purchased during a sale or promotion. For example, they may only offer store credit instead of a cash refund. Be sure to read the fine print before making a purchase.

International purchases: If you’re buying something from an international retailer, be sure to check the return policy before making a purchase. Shipping costs and import fees can make returning items more complicated, so it’s important to be aware of the policy before you buy.
